Recovering from infidelity can feel overwhelming, but incorporating sensate focus into your healing process offers a gentle way to rebuild intimacy. This approach encourages you and your partner to reconnect physically and emotionally without the pressure of performance or expectations. It’s a slow, mindful process that helps you focus on sensation and presence, which can be especially beneficial when emotional wounds are still fresh. As you engage in sensate focus, you create a safe space to explore your feelings and foster emotional healing, gradually easing the pain and distrust that often accompany infidelity.

One of the key benefits of sensate focus is how it naturally promotes communication improvement. Instead of relying solely on words, it encourages you and your partner to express yourselves through touch, attention, and shared experience. This can be incredibly healing, especially if you find it difficult to talk openly about your feelings. As you become more attuned to each other’s signals and responses, you develop a deeper understanding of each other’s needs and boundaries. This nonverbal connection can open the door to more honest conversations, making it easier to discuss difficult topics and rebuild trust.

It’s important to remember that sensate focus isn’t about quick fixes or immediate intimacy. Instead, it’s about patience and presence, allowing you to gradually reconnect on a physical and emotional level. You start by simply paying attention to sensations without any goal or expectation, which reduces anxiety and performance pressure. Is Sensate Focus Suitable for All Couples Post-Infidelity?

Sensate focus can be suitable for many couples post-infidelity, but it depends on your unique situation. It encourages trust rebuilding and improves communication by focusing on non-verbal connection rather than performance. If both partners are willing to engage patiently and openly, it can foster emotional healing. However, if trust is severely damaged or communication is strained, you might need additional therapy before starting sensate focus exercises.
